Tekken 8 producer Katsuhiro Harada shared an update, informing fans that guest characters may be considered after the game’s launch. One of Harada and the Tekken 8 team’s main priorities involve a large base roster.
According to Harada, the Tekken 8 team does not plan to develop guest characters first and foremost. The current efforts are concentrated on having more early roster characters in the game. One of the main focuses of Tekken 8 involves an increase in base roster characters compared to prior Tekken entries and other fighting games. If guest characters do come, it will be after the game’s launch.
Harada on Tekken 8 Guest Characters
Here’s what Harada had to say in his exact words:
“We do not plan to develop guest characters first,” Harada said on Twitter. “First of all, we are concentrating on ‘having more early Roasters’ than other fighting game titles (In other words, increase the initial number of default characters). Even if we think about guest characters, it will be after the release.”
The previous game in the series, Tekken 7, featured Akuma from Capcom’s Street Fighter franchise as a guest character in the game’s worldwide release. Tekken 7 would receive guest characters in post-launch DLC, including Negan from The Walking Dead and Final Fantasy XV’s Noctis. Tekken 8 guest characters may potentially arrive after launch, but nothing is directly confirmed.
Harada’s clarification on guest characters comes just days after hosting the Tekken 8: The Art of Fighting panel with producer Michael Murray at San Diego Comic-Con 2023. Early access for the Tekken 8 closed network test has ended on PlayStation 5. However, the network test will be made available on PC, Xbox Series X|S, and PlayStation 5 starting July 28. This particular network test will be held until July 31 at 12 a.m. PDT.
Lastly, Tekken 8 is in development for PC, Xbox Series X|S, and PlayStation 5.
